 I downloaded Macports 1.6.0-10.5-Leopard.dmg, clicked on this, and ran the
 .pkg file. Everything seemed to run fine, but a .profile file was not
 created, as described in the Guide, and none of the commands worked.
 Following the notes I figured the thing to do was add  relevant paths in
 my .bash_profile file. I added these lines :

 export PATH=$PATH:/opt/local/bin:/opt/local/sbin
 export MANPATH=$MANPATH:/opt/local/share/man

 This did the trick ok. I guess I am medium techy-experienced, so this
 wasn't too hard, but it is a bug, and it will throw nearly all newbies....
